Former Senator Mike Vecchione scored the Calder Cup Finals series-winner in Hershey’s 3-2 overtime Game Seven victory over the Coachella Valley Firebirds. Vecchione’s tally came with 3:41 remaining in the first overtime period.

Mike was Captain at Malden Catholic his senior year of high school and had 70 points. He played Senators during his high school days in the fall season for the Senators in 2009.

Senator Senior Spotlight

By Senators Staff 01/20/2021, 9:00am EST

In this Senior Spotlight we take a look at 4-year Senator & Andover Golden Knights  goalie Jake Brezner. Jake came to the Senators program in 2017-2018 season as a member of  our 15U Tier 1 team prior to his freshman campaign at Andover. That season Andover made  the Super 8 tournament and Jake was a member of that team. Jake’s sophomore season saw  him make the jump up to our 18U T2 National team playing for Coach Bonish and his staff.  “Jake was the backbone of our 15U team and playing against top teams like the Cape Cod  Whalers, Jr Bruins and other top Tier 1 programs, I thought he would be a great goalie to play  for us at the 18U level.” Jake did not disappoint, he was 12-1-2 with a 1.65 GAA. The highlight of  the season was Jake’s impressive 4-3 overtime win over the GBL Bruins in the State  Tournament Semi Finals. Jake also defeated the Quincy 67’s 4-2 in the Premier Hockey League  Championship Game. In 2019-2020, Jake was back with the 18U National team. The team lost  to Barnstable in the Mass Hockey State Tournament, the eventual state champion, but Brezner  was in net for the PHL Championship game. Jake led the team to a 4-2 win over the Cape Cod  Lightning. 

This past season Jake was his usual self, compiling a 9-1-2 record and leading the  Senators to first place in the division. Covid-19 and Mass Hockey rules limited the team to play  regular season games only and canceled any playoffs and state tournaments this season. The  18U National team finished with a 17-5-2 record overall and would have played in the Mass  Hockey State Tournament this spring but that was also canceled. 

Jake finished his Senators career with the 18U National team with a record of 28-6-4  with 4 complete game shutouts. He had a 2.29 GAA in over 1,700 minutes played. The Senators  team participated in the Mass Hockey State Tournament all 3 years and captured two Premier  Hockey League Playoff Championships. As a sophomore and junior Jake won 2 MVC Division 1 championships, the only 2 MVC division championships in Andover history.  

Jake has been accepted to all 3 colleges that he applied to for Bio-Mechanical  Engineering that includes University of Pittsburgh, University of South Carolina and University  of Vermont and will continue to play hockey in college. Jake has been a valuable member of our Eastern Mass Senators program for 4  years and we wish him the best in his future.
